Bale
Part of speech: verb
Definition: To wrap into a bale. To remove water from a boat with buckets etc.
Part of speech: noun
Definition: Evil, especially considered as an active force for destruction or death. Suffering, woe, torment. A large fire, a conflagration or bonfire. A funeral pyre. A beacon-fire. A rounded bundle or package of goods in a cloth cover, and corded for storage or transportation. A bundle of compressed wool or hay, compacted for shipping and handling. A measurement of hay equal to 10 flakes. Approximately 70-90 lbs (32-41 kg). A measurement of paper equal to 10 reams.
